VMX - 3-way detectable polymers
VMX is a portfolio of detectable, food safe plastic materials designed to support foreign material control programs in the food and pharamaceutical processing and packaging industries. Developed in collaboration with food manufacturers and detection technology OEMs, VMX plastics offer the optimal combination of detectability, compliance, and performance. High detectability - These bright blue engineering plastics are detectable in three ways (Visual, Metal, X-ray), with successful detection of particles as small as 2mm. Regulatory compliance – VMX products are food grade plastics with FDA and EU 10/2011 approval for use in food processing. All materials come with migration test documentation. Performance – Great wear resistance to prevent contamination of foodstuffs. The materials are resistant to high temperatures and chemicals used to clean-in-place/sterilize-in-place.

Smartcast* customized cast polyamide solutions
A broad range of cast polyamide materials, advanced precision molding techniques and customized designs are the strengths of MCG's global casting solutions. If you're looking for standard or customized designs, tailored geometries, large or small quantities, MCG provides cast solutions that meet your individual requirements. A broad range of standard and specialty nylon formulations is available to meet your engineering challenge. Smartcast* solutions are ideal for higher volume production, repeating business or when large cast products are needed. Tooling techniques can then be used to minimize material waste and machining. For cast nylon parts between 100 grams and 40 kg, a unique IM technology in combination with specialized molding techniques can produce series of 100 to 20,000 units. *Trademark registration pending

High-performing lining materials for bulk material handling solutions
TIVAR™ liners are made from UHMW-PE, a material that offers the lowest coefficient of friction of all thermoplastics outside of PTFE. These lining materials offer you several advantages, including low friction sliding properties and exceptional abrasion and corrosion resistance. TIVAR™ UHMW-PE materials are known for their flow-promoting properties, helping you overcome common bulk material handling challenges such as blockages, caking, bridging, freezing, and hang-up of dry or moist materials.
